Abstract

A method for placing material for a composite part. A roller may be positioned relative to a material delivery structure in which the roller is associated with an end of the material delivery structure. A material delivery structure may be moved relative to a mold. A plurality of lengths of material may be moved towards a roller associated with an end of the material delivery structure. The plurality of lengths of material may be placed on the mold with the roller.
